hi there,
as mentioned in the diggin' the rabbit burrow thread, pink rabbit dug his burrow and is ready for some action! this is a CFL micro grow log. if you're interested in technical parameters of the cab, don't hesitate to check out the thread mentioned above. to give you a brief overview: setup cab dimensions are 16 x 12 inch (40 x 30cm) height = 18 inch (45cm) lighting CFL 8 x 23 W = 184W i wanted to squeeze as many CFL bulbs as possible so i made a multi-CFL-hood with remote ballast box ventilation PC fan + passive inlet temps range: 70-80 F (21-27 C) currently the cab runs with 5 bulbs on (115W) and temp of 76 F (25 C) ladies and gents, welcome to the rabbit burrow! RUN #1 first set of beans is known as the Hot Mix and here's how they looked 2 days after sprouting from the soil: my first intent was to veg them for some time, then throw them outdoors. we will see. the other strain that actually won the rabbit poll is ChemDogDD x SD ibl and it is being germinated as we speak.
